However, Baška Voda is not only a place for relaxation but also a place of entertainment. Besides a rich summer program ('Baškovoško ljeto'), which offers a wide range of entertaining events each night in Baška Voda and other towns within municipality, there are numerous beach bars. The most famous beach is called "Ikovac" which is, due to its abundant facilities, very popular among young people. One can enjoy the adrenaline rush of bungee jumping, and those who prefer to stand family on the ground can enjoy watching stunts performed at the Jet-Ski competition from a safe distance.
During the day, tourists can relax on clean and tidy beaches, as confirmed by the awarding of prestigious Blue Flag that waves in the breeze. The beauty of this little town is awarded by the most prestigious tourist award in Croatia - the Blue Flower.
